游戏激活码作为连接玩家与游戏服务的密钥凭证,其制作过程涉及安全性、唯一性、可管理性等多重技术维度。从基础的随机字符串生成到复杂的加密算法应用,再到多平台适配与反破解机制设计,每一步都需兼顾开发成本与防护强度。现代游戏激活码系统不仅承载着用户身份验证功能,还需应对黑灰产的批量破解、跨平台套利等风险,因此制作流程已从简单的代码生成演变为包含算法优化、数据加密、分发监控的完整体系。本文将从技术原理、安全策略及多平台实践三个层面,系统解析游戏激活码的制作逻辑与实施细节。

一、激活码制作的核心要素
游戏激活码的本质是通过特定规则生成的具有唯一性标识的字符组合,其核心要素包括:
- 唯一性:确保每个激活码不可重复使用
- 可验证性:建立快速有效的真伪识别机制
- 抗破解性:抵御暴力破解与逆向推导
- 可管理性:支持激活状态追踪与失效控制
- 多平台适配:兼容PC、主机、移动端等设备特性
二、激活码生成技术实现
根据安全等级与业务需求,激活码生成方式可分为三类:
| 生成方式 | 技术特征 | 适用场景 | 安全等级 |
|---|---|---|---|
| 纯随机字符串 | 基于UUID/GUID算法生成 | 低价值测试码、短期活动码 | ★☆☆☆☆ |
| 混合编码系统 | 字母+数字+符号的多层组合 | 标准版激活码、付费DLC | ★★★☆☆ |
| 加密哈希绑定 | MD5/SHA256+动态盐值加密 | 高价值游戏、防盗版核心验证 | ★★★★★ |
实际制作中需平衡复杂度与用户体验,例如采用Base32编码可将二进制数据转为可读字符,配合校验位机制可检测传输错误。针对移动端输入特点,推荐使用短码分段技术(如将16位长码拆分为4组4位短码),显著降低用户输入错误率。
三、加密与防破解策略
| 加密维度 | 技术方案 | 破解难度 | 性能影响 |
|---|---|---|---|
| 静态加密 | AES/DES对称加密算法 | 中等(依赖密钥保管) | 低(预处理阶段完成) |
| 动态绑定 | 设备指纹+激活时间戳 | 高(需同时突破设备特征识别) | 中(需实时计算特征值) |
| 混淆防护 | 代码混淆+虚拟化执行 | 极高(增加逆向分析成本) | 高(影响验证响应速度) |
建议采用分层防御架构:第一层使用基础哈希校验快速过滤明显错误码,第二层通过设备指纹匹配排除异常环境,第三层触发高强度验证逻辑。针对Steam等平台的特殊需求,可嵌入区域限制逻辑(如IP归属地与激活区域绑定),但需注意跨国销售的法律合规性。
四、多平台激活码管理差异
| 平台类型 | 激活码特征 | 验证机制 | 典型风险 |
|---|---|---|---|
| PC平台(Steam/Epic) | 长字符串+平台前缀 | 在线实时验证+离线缓存 | Key共享、跨区倒卖 |
| 主机平台(PS/Xbox) | 12位数字+冗余校验码 | 本地硬件绑定+服务器复核 | 主机账号盗用、合买漏洞 |
| 移动平台(iOS/Android) | 短码+二维码双形态 | 应用内验证+云端同步 | 越狱设备绕过、模拟器滥用 |
跨平台管理需建立统一激活码服务中心,通过分布式数据库记录激活状态,并设置失效补偿机制(如误删档恢复)。针对NS/PS5等主机平台的特有需求,建议采用动态区域码技术,使同一激活码在不同区域服务器呈现差异化验证结果。
五、激活码生命周期管理
完整的生命周期管理应包含:
- 生成期:批量生成时采用分布式任务队列,避免单点故障
- 分发期:电商平台需设置领取频率限制(如每账号每日最多5个)
- 激活期:建立状态机模型,区分未激活、已激活、已过期状态
- 回收期:对已退货订单的激活码进行逻辑销毁处理
- 审计期:留存激活日志满足合规要求(如欧盟GDPR规定保留6个月)
实践中推荐使用Redis缓存加速高频查询,配合MySQL集群存储历史数据。对于《原神》等全球热门游戏,需部署多语言支持的激活系统,并针对不同地区设置差异化有效期(如欧美72小时宽限期,亚洲48小时)。
六、反黑产技术演进
当前黑灰产已形成专业化破解链条:
- 初级手段:打码平台人工识别(成本约0.05元/码)
- 中级手段:自动化脚本批量尝试(日试5万次)
- 高级手段:HOOK验证接口返回假成功
- 终极手段:ROM/RAM修改器伪造验证结果
防御体系需持续升级:
- 引入行为分析模型,识别异常IP(如10分钟50次失败尝试)
- 采用动态验证码,每次验证后更新密钥(如微信登录保护)
- 部署蜜罐系统,故意投放虚假激活码追踪攻击源
- 建立白名单机制,对高风险设备强制二次验证
腾讯游戏安全团队数据显示,采用设备指纹+行为画像的双重验证后,《王者荣耀》激活码破解率从12%降至0.3%。值得注意的是,过度防御可能影响正常用户体验,建议设置智能阈值(如新设备首次激活放宽校验)。
七、特殊场景解决方案
| 场景类型 | 技术挑战 | 解决方案 | 效果评估 |
|---|---|---|---|
| 二手交易市场 | 激活码重复使用追踪 | 区块链存证+转让登记 | 某MMORPG游戏违规率下降78% |
| 跨平台继承 | 多端激活状态同步 | 分布式锁+事件驱动架构 | Steam/Uplay账号互通延迟<200ms |
| 线下实体卡 | 防伪印刷与线上核销 | 全息镭射+动态激活链接 |
针对NS/PSV等主机实体卡带,建议在卡面印刷紫外荧光码,并通过红外扫描设备进行首次激活验证。对于《艾尔登法环》等支持多平台继承的游戏,需设计跨平台激活令牌,允许同一账号在不同设备间转移激活权限不超过3次。
游戏激活码制作已从简单的技术问题发展为涉及加密学、分布式系统、行为分析的复合型工程。未来趋势将聚焦于AI驱动的智能验证(如设备行为学习)、量子加密技术应用以及跨链通证体系构建。开发者需持续关注新兴攻击手段,在用户体验与安全防护之间寻找动态平衡点。
本文采摘于网络,不代表本站立场,转载联系作者并注明出处:https://huishouka.cn/post/52122.html
